Aiyappa Palecanda is a scholar working on Immunology, Immunology and Allergy and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ine. According to data from OpenAlex, Aiyappa Palecanda has authored 15 papers receiving a total of 794 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 7 papers in Immunology, 7 papers in Immunology and Allergy and 4 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ine. Recurrent topics in Aiyappa Palecanda’s work include Cell Adhesion Molecules Research (5 papers), Inhalation and Respiratory Drug Delivery (4 papers) and Air Quality and Health Impacts (4 papers). Aiyappa Palecanda is often cited by papers focused on Cell Adhesion Molecules Research (5 papers), Inhalation and Respiratory Drug Delivery (4 papers) and Air Quality and Health Impacts (4 papers). Aiyappa Palecanda collaborates with scholars based in United States, Japan and Canada. Aiyappa Palecanda's co-authors include Lester Kobzik, Mark A. Jutila, Bruce Walcheck, Henry Koziel, D. Keith Bishop, Amy Imrich, Karl Tryggvason, Yao Ning, Hiroshi Suzuki and Joseph Paulauskis and has published in prestigious journals such as The Journal of Experimental Medicine, The Journal of Immunology and The FASEB Journal.
